Itinerary

  1. Day 1

    Santiago

    Itinerary Image 1
  2. Day 2

    Santiago

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• City tour with Local Guide
    • View Alameda
    • Visit San Francisco Church
    • Visit Santa Lucia Hill
    Landmarks
    Alameda
    San Francisco Church
    Santa Lucia Hill
  3. Day 3

    Santiago to Rio de Janeiro

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Optional Activities

    • Visit Rio de Janeiro nightclubs
    • Experience samba music and local concoctions
    Itinerary Image 1
  4. Day 4

    Rio de Janeiro

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• Cable car ride to Sugarloaf Mountain summit
    • Panoramic viewing of Rio de Janeiro
    • Cocktail party with caipirinhas
    Landmarks
    Sugarloaf Mountain
    Guanabara Bay
  5. Day 5

    Rio de Janeiro

    Meals
    Breakfast, Dinner (Churrascaria - barbecued meats marinated and roasted over charcoal in true Brazilian style)

    Included Activities

    • Cog railway ride to Corcovado Mountain
    • Visit Christ the Redeemer statue
    • View Sambodromo
    • Visit Cathedral
    • Churrascaria dinner with barbecued meats
    Landmarks
    Christ the Redeemer
    Corcovado Mountain
    Sambodromo
    Rio de Janeiro Cathedral
  6. Day 6

    Rio de Janeiro

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Optional Activities

    • Optional excursion to Petropolis (mountain resort and former summer palace of Emperor Dom Pedro II)
  7. Day 7

    Rio de Janeiro to Iguassu Falls

    Meals
    Breakfast, Dinner

    Included Activities

    • Visit Iguassu National Park (Brazilian side)
    • Guided walking tour of Iguassu Falls pathways
    • Wildlife viewing (toucans, agoutis, giant otters, anteaters, tapir, jaguars)
    Landmarks
    Iguassu Falls
    Iguassu National Park
    Itinerary Image 1
  8. Day 8

    Iguassu Falls (Argentine Side)

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• Walking tour of Iguassu National Park (Argentine side)
    • View from catwalks over Devil's Throat
    • Lower falls rainforest trail exploration
    Landmarks
    Iguassu National Park
    Devil's Throat
    Devil's Gorge
  9. Day 9

    Iguassu Falls to Buenos Aires

    Meals
    Breakfast
    Landmarks
    Buenos Aires
    Itinerary Image 1
  10. Day 10

    Buenos Aires

    Meals
    Breakfast, Dinner (Argentine steaks and local specialties at Tango club)

    Included Activities

    • Walking tour of La Boca
    • Walking tour of San Telmo
    • View La Casa Rosada at Plaza de Mayo
    • Visit Metropolitan Cathedral
    • Drive past Teatro Colón opera house
    • Visit Recoleta Cemetery
    • Tango dance lesson at milonga
    • Tango show performance
    • Argentine steak dinner with wine
    Landmarks
    La Boca
    San Telmo
    Plaza de Mayo
    La Casa Rosada
    Metropolitan Cathedral
    Teatro Colón
    Recoleta Cemetery
  11. Day 11

    Buenos Aires

    Optional Activities

    • Optional excursion to pampas (grasslands) and estancia (ranch) visit
    • Gaucho lifestyle experience
    • Barbecue lunch at ranch
  12. Day 12

    Buenos Aires to Lima

    Meals
    Breakfast
    Landmarks
    Plaza Mayor
    Itinerary Image 1Itinerary Image 2
  13. Day 13

    Lima

    Meals
    Breakfast, Dinner (Dinner at Larco Herrera Museum restaurant)

    Included Activities

    • City sightseeing tour of Lima
    • Visit San Francisco Monastery
    • View Government Palace
    • Visit Cathedral at Plaza de Armas
    • Guided tour of Larco Herrera Museum
    • Dinner at museum restaurant
    Landmarks
    Plaza de Armas
    San Francisco Monastery
    Government Palace
    Cathedral
    Larco Herrera Museum
  14. Day 14

    Lima to Sacred Valley

    Meals
    Breakfast, Dinner (Dinner at hotel)

    Included Activities

    • Visit Kenko Amphitheater
    • Visit Puca Pucara
    • El Pago a la Tierra (Mother Earth Ceremony) with local shaman
    • Taste empanada
    • Free time shopping at Pisaq market
    Landmarks
    Cusco
    Sacred Valley of the Incas
    Kenko Amphitheater
    Puca Pucara
    Pisaq
    Itinerary Image 1Itinerary Image 2Itinerary Image 3
  15. Day 15

    Sacred Valley to Machu Picchu

    Meals
    Breakfast, Dinner

    Included Activities

    • Visit Inca Fortress of Ollantaytambo
    • Visit to local family home in Sacred Valley
    • Vistadome train journey through Urubamba Valley
    • Guided tour of Machu Picchu
    • Pisco Sour cooking demonstration
    Landmarks
    Ollantaytambo
    Urubamba Valley
    Machu Picchu
    Vilcanota River
    Itinerary Image 1
  16. Day 16

    Machu Picchu to Cusco

    Meals
    Breakfast, Lunch

    Included Activities

    • Sunrise viewing at Machu Picchu
    • Second included entrance to Machu Picchu ruins
    • Machu Picchu exploration before crowds
    Landmarks
    Machu Picchu
  17. Day 17

    Cusco

    Meals
    Breakfast, Dinner (Festive farewell dinner at local restaurant)

    Included Activities

    • Guided sightseeing tour of Cusco
    • Visit Cathedral at Plaza de Armas
    • Visit Koricancha
    • Visit Santo Domingo Monastery
    • Visit Temple of Sacsayhuaman
    • Farewell dinner hosted by Tour Director
    Landmarks
    Plaza de Armas
    Cathedral
    Koricancha
    Santo Domingo Monastery
    Temple of Sacsayhuaman
  18. Day 18

    Cusco to Lima

    Meals
    Breakfast

    Included Activities

    • Stop at local Peruvian food market
  19. Day 19

    Lima

    Meals
    Breakfast

  • Vaccines
    • These are only indications, so please visit your doctor before you travel to be 100% sure.
    • Typhoid - Recommended for Argentina.Brazil.Chile.Peru. Ideally 2 weeks before travel.
    • Hepatitis A - Recommended for Argentina.Brazil.Chile.Peru. Ideally 2 weeks before travel.
    • Hepatitis B - Recommended for Argentina.Brazil.Chile.Peru. Ideally 2 months before travel.
    • Rabies - Recommended for Argentina.Chile.Peru. Ideally 1 month before travel.
    • Yellow fever - Recommended for Argentina.Brazil.Peru. Ideally 10 days before travel.
    • Tuberculosis - Recommended for Brazil.Peru. Ideally 3 months before travel.
